I am new to this list and apologise if this subject has been handled before.

Can anyone point me to the recommended solution, or options on whether and
how to terminate an IDE bus.

We have implemented a card to control DVD ROM drives using HC or F 244 and
245.

It seems to me that the IDE bus is a bit unruly and we can find combinations
of drives and cable lengths that misbehave at high data-rates.

I am concerned to know how to terminate this driver to have the minimum
chance of problems in the future when clients change cables, drives or add
more drives. Of course, we are not a computer company and this may all be
well understood, but I would appreciate a pointer.
